CVE-2020-26921
Official description Straight from the sourceThe vendor's or NVD's own wording, published unedited. Authoritative, but often terse — it says what broke, rarely what to do.
NVD · uneditedCertain NETGEAR devices are affected by authentication bypass. This affects GS110EMX before 1.0.1.7, GS810EMX before 1.7.1.3, XS512EM before 1.0.1.3, and XS724EM before 1.0.1.3.

dbcve analysis · moderate confidenceAuthentication bypass vulnerability in NETGEAR network switches (GS110EMX, GS810EMX, XS512EM, XS724EM) allows unauthorized attackers to bypass authentication mechanisms and gain administrative access to device management interfaces. The vulnerability affects specific firmware versions prior to the patched releases.

Am I affected? How to checkSteps we derive from the advisory and the affected-version data, so you can decide whether this CVE reaches your setup. They are a guide, not a scan — your own configuration is the authority.
dbcve checksWork through these to decide whether this CVE applies to you.
-
Identify the NETGEAR switch modelLog into the device web management interface or check the physical device label to confirm the exact model number (GS110EMX, GS810EMX, XS512EM, or XS724EM).Affected if The model is one of these four: GS110EMX, GS810EMX, XS512EM, or XS724EM.
-
Check the installed firmware versionAccess the device management interface, navigate to the Firmware/Status section, or use the command line interface (if available) to retrieve the current firmware version string.Affected if The firmware version displayed is lower than 1.0.1.7 for GS110EMX, lower than 1.7.1.3 for GS810EMX, or lower than 1.0.1.3 for XS512EM/XS724EM.
-
Confirm the management interface is accessibleVerify that the device web management interface (HTTP/HTTPS on ports 80/443 or the device IP) is reachable from network segments accessible to potential attackers.Affected if The management interface is exposed to untrusted networks or the internet without network segmentation or firewall controls.
-
Verify authentication is requiredAttempt to access restricted device configuration pages or functions without valid credentials to confirm whether authentication is properly enforced.Affected if Authentication can be bypassed and administrative functions are accessible without valid credentials.
A defender is affected if they are running any of the four listed NETGEAR switch models with firmware versions below the thresholds AND the management interface is accessible to untrusted networks.

Update firmware to version 1.0.1.7 (GS110EMX), 1.7.1.3 (GS810EMX), or 1.0.1.3 (XS512EM/XS724EM). If immediate patching is not possible, restrict management interface access to trusted networks via VLAN segmentation or firewall rules.
